Output c20c3c94e82538b37bb11f9c0515d11d66501c707d802f9a9753d6234e8483f9:0

value
5674318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e98ca23451c8d593e17e053f5e93d467986c23d OP_EQUAL
address
38rbfWmfJzQjKfYJ8BqW6J4qGQWfaULV23
transaction
c20c3c94e82538b37bb11f9c0515d11d66501c707d802f9a9753d6234e8483f9
confirmations
141415
spent
true